WebApr 14, 2024 · When parking your snow blower for the offseason, take these steps: Start with a low tank of fuel. Make sure you leave 10 or so ounces of gas in the tank. Add a high concentration of Sea Foam to the remaining fuel. 3 or 4 ounces of Sea Foam added to 10 ounces of gas is around 3 parts gas to 1 part Sea Foam. WebRun the engine for a few minutes until the stabilized fuel reaches the carburetor. It is probably better to store your snow blower with an empty gas tank. You can drain the unused gasoline from the tank with a fuel siphon pump before storing it for the next snow season. You can use an empty jerrycan for holding the drained fuel. WebStore snow blower in safe place. You can help keep your engine (4-cycle only) in good operating condition by changing oil before storage. Lubricate the piston/cylinder area. This can be done by first removing the spark plug and squirting clean engine oil into the spark plug hole. Then, cover the spark plug hole with a rag to absorb oil spray.

Next, an owner must check the battery of their machine (if your equipment has one). Most batteries should actually be removed from the machine prior to transfer to the snow blower storage area. If not, they can cause damage to the blower electrics. This damage could cost them a new battery or new wiring harness ... bush rachelWebStep 12: Properly store the snow blower. Once you've prepared your snow blower for storage, put it in in a garage or shed for the summer. Keep the engine level, as tilting can cause fuel or oil to leak. If you plan on covering the snow blower, make sure air can get under the cover.
